I have a V3.1 in my TLR 22 3.0 buggy and like it a lot. Just running a 17.5, but the ESC I like a lot, bought it used on here for $75 with a program box. I just picked up a SC5M that had a trackstar 120amp ESC which seems kind of similar to the v3.1, but much prefer the V3.1.